A pneumatic foot lifter for overlock is a tool that makes use of compressed air to raise the presser foot of an overlock stitching machine. This may be helpful for quite a lot of causes, comparable to when stitching over thick or cumbersome material, or when needing to raise the presser foot shortly to reposition the material.
To arrange a pneumatic foot lifter for overlock, you have to the next objects:
- A pneumatic foot lifter
- An air compressor
- An air hose
- A foot pedal
Upon getting all your supplies, you may observe these steps to arrange the foot lifter:
- Connect the air hose to the air compressor.
- Connect the opposite finish of the air hose to the foot lifter.
- Connect the foot pedal to the foot lifter.
- Plug the air compressor into {an electrical} outlet.
- Activate the air compressor.
- Press the foot pedal to check the foot lifter.
As soon as the foot lifter is about up, you should utilize it to raise the presser foot of your overlock stitching machine by urgent the foot pedal. Ideas for Setting Up a Pneumatic Foot Lifter for Overlock
Optimizing the setup of a pneumatic foot lifter for overlock stitching machines enhances stitching effectivity and precision. Listed below are some sensible ideas to make sure efficient set up and operation:
Tip 1: Calibrate air stress: Regulate the air stress to match the material thickness. Increased stress is required for thicker materials to make sure adequate lifting drive, whereas decrease stress is appropriate for delicate materials to stop harm.
Tip 2: Safe hose connections: Guarantee all hose connections are tight and freed from leaks. Unfastened connections can result in inadequate air stress, affecting the foot lifter’s efficiency.
Tip 3: Verify foot pedal responsiveness: Take a look at the foot pedal to make sure it prompts the foot lifter promptly. A responsive pedal enhances stitching effectivity and precision.
Tip 4: Confirm compatibility: Verify that the foot lifter is suitable with the precise overlock stitching machine. Compatibility ensures correct match, safe mounting, and synchronized operation.
Tip 5: Lubricate transferring components: Recurrently lubricate the transferring components of the foot lifter, such because the pivot factors and air valve, to take care of easy operation and prolong its lifespan.
Tip 6: Clear the foot lifter: Periodically clear the foot lifter, together with the air filter, to take away mud and material lint. This prevents blockages and ensures optimum efficiency.
Tip 7: Retailer correctly: When not in use, retailer the foot lifter in a dry and clear place to stop harm and prolong its longevity.
Tip 8: Consult with producer’s directions: All the time seek advice from the producer’s directions for particular pointers on set up, upkeep, and troubleshooting of the pneumatic foot lifter.
